Read the assignment--again and again. It's crucial that you understand your purpose. You are being asked to create an argument about a work found in our textbook. You should have picked something out already, but if you have questions or problems, get in touch with me immediately. Again, the paper must be an ARGUMENT, and it must be about a WORK FROM THE TEXTBOOK. Research comes from a question. What question do you wish to answer about the work you chose? Go do research to see what others have to say, and then answer the question. Doing research is entering into a conversation. You want to see what other experts have to say about your chosen work and put your ideas in that context. You do not need to find someone who thinks exactly as you do. That's not why you do research. You can use your sources to support your own ideas, to give a sense of what others say, and for counter arguments.

Use the library databases. DO NOT GOOGLE. The purpose of this assignment is to get you used to using the leo library resources, which you can be assured are reliable. Let me know if you need help picking out a database or coming up with search terms. Don't forget that you can get in touch with the librarians. They are willing and eager to help.

You should begin your initial research about your chosen literature with some biographical information about the author then begin to read as much analysis of your particular selection as possible. When you are ready to begin writing your research paper, the biographical information should be very brief as an introduction to your literature. Keep in mind that the purpose of your paper is to critically analyze your chosen work, focusing on some aspect of the overall work that helps to define and unify a central argument.

Do you have a lead-in to "hook" your reader? (an example, anecdote, scenario, startling statistic, or provocative question.)

  • How much background is required to properly acquaint readers with your issue?
  • Will your claim be placed early (introduction) or delayed (conclusion) in your paper?
  • What is your supporting evidence?
  • Have you located authoritative (expert) sources that add credibility to your argument?
  • Have you considered addressing opposing viewpoints?
  • Are you willing to make some concessions (compromises) toward opposing sides?
  • What type of tone (serious, comical, sarcastic, inquisitive) best relates your message to reach your audience?

One written, have you maintained a third person voice? (no "I" or "you" statements)

How will you conclude in a meaningful way? (call your readers to take action, explain why the topic has a global importance, or offer a common ground compromise that benefits all sides?)
